1202 Newport Avenue, Elizabeth City, NC 27909 is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 832 sqft single-family home built in 1957. This property is not currently available for sale. 1202 Newport Avenue was last sold on Mar 15, 2024 for $20,000 (50% lower than the asking price of $40,000).
